About Joel Randall

Joel Randall Hooper is a attorney specializing in estate planning and probate law at Legacy Law Group PLLC, located in Brentwood, Tennessee. Since becoming a member of the Tennessee Bar in 1977, he has developed a robust understanding of estate law, earning a reputation for his expertise in this complex field. The firm, established to cater to clients across the region, focuses on creating wills, trusts, and managing probate matters, ensuring that clients receive comprehensive legal support. Hooper earned his Juris Doctor (J.D.) from the University of Florida, Fredric G — Levin College of Law in 1977. Prior to his legal education, he completed his undergraduate studies at Vanderbilt University, where he received a Bachelor of Arts (B.A.) in 1970.
